Culture and Cryopreservation of Chondrocytes from Human Cartilage: Relevance for Cartilage Allografting in Otolaryngology

Abstract: One of the reasons for failure of cartilage allografts is the impaired condition of the transplant during storage. In this paper we describe methods for the isolation and culture of viable chondrocytes obtained from nasal septum cartilage. Furthermore, we evaluate the possibility of growing such specific chondrocytes under culture conditions and storing them in a frozen state. Age dependent differences were observed in the growth rate of the cultured cells. Our results confirm that chondrocytes survive freezin… Show more

“…The cartilage specimens were processed as previously described [8], Briefly, cartilage was freed of perichondrium and finely minced. The extracellular matrix w'as digested for 12-18 h at 37 °C in the presence of 2 mg/ml type II collagcnasc (Seromed, Berlin, FRG), 0.1 mg/ml hyaluronidasc (Serva, Berlin), and 0.15 mg/ml DNase (Paesel, Frankfurt, FRG) in RPMI 1640 medium (Seromed), in small spinner flasks with agitation until intact fragments were no longer visible.…”

“…The remaining samples were then minced into 1-to 3-mm 3 cubes, placed into a spinner flask, and incubated at 37°C in a digestion medium for 18 to 36 hours (Figure 1, B). A modification of a previously described digestion medium 12 was used and consisted of type II collagenase (2.00 mg/mL), hyaluronidase (0.10 mg/mL), and type I deoxyribonuclease (0.15 mg/mL) (all from Worthington Biochem Corp, Freehold, NJ) in Dulbecco modified Eagle medium (DMEM) mixed 1:1 with Ham F12 medium (Gibco, Grand Island, NY). After digestion, the dispersed cells were filtered through a 40-µm nylon cell strainer (Becton Dickinson, Franklin Lakes, NJ) to remove any remaining undigested clumps.…”
